二十面体碳硼烷的亲电取代定位效应理论研究

摘    要:利用Gaussian94从头计算程序在6-31G基组下对二十面体碳硼烷C2B10H12、CB11H12^-及其衍生物CB11H11Br^-进行了从头计算,结果表明,在亲电取代反应中,杂原子C具有对、空间定位效应,取代基-Br为邻,对位定位基因,与实验事实相符。

Ab Initio Studies on Directing Effects of Electrophilic Substitution for Closo Icosahedral Carboranes

Abstract:Icosahedral carboranes C2B10H12, CB11H-12 and the derivatives CB11H11Br- were in-vestigated by using ab initio calculations at 6-31G basis set. The analysis of populationdemonstrated that heteroatom C has meta, para-directing effects and substituent -Br is ortho, para-directing in the course of e1ectrophilic substitution of 12-vertex carboranes. Theresults are in good agreement with experimental facts.
